Join Crestwood Historical Society for their September 17th program by Eastchester Historian Richard Forliano:

“How Eastchester Helped Win the Revolution” will reveal the eye-opening connection between the historic town of Eastchester and the United States' success in the American Revolution. Central to this narrative is the Ward House, one of Westchester's most treasured Revolutionary War sites. The house is now threatened with demolition by a developer. Find out about the efforts of a group of local citizens to save and restore this important building—and how you can help.
